Trivalent chromium is electrodeposited from an aqueous bath in which are dissolved very small proportions of compounds of classes (I) compounds containing ##STR1## group, preferably a thiocyanate or a compound of formula X--CSNR where X is R, S or, NR 2 or is --CSNR 2 joined by --S-- or --S--S-- and R is H, alkyl, alkenyl, alkynyl or aromatic: (II) compounds of formula (X)--SO 2 --(Y) in which X is (a) a saturated or unsaturated two or three carbon atom alpiphatic group terminating in a mercapto group or (b) the disulphide corresponding thereto, of formula Y--(SO 2 )--X--S--S--X(SO 2 )--Y or (c) single unsubstituted benzene ring; and Y is --ONa, --OH, --NH 2 or when X is a single unsubstituted benzene ring, a direct --NH-- linkage or indirect --NH--CO-linkage to the ortho position thereof, (III) compounds of formula HOOC --(CH 2 ) n --S m (CH 2 )COOH where n or m is 1 or 2; (IV) o-mercaptobenzoic acid and (V) sodium salts of sulphur, selenium and tellurium. |
